📜extradition (экстрадиция)

noun
/ˌɛkstrəˈdɪʃən/
экстрадиция (ekstraditsiya)

Значение

the official process of sending someone accused of a crime to another country or state
Перевод значения
официальный процесс отправки кого-либо, обвиняемого в преступлении, в другую страну или штат
ofitsial'nyy protsess otpravki kogo-libo, obvinyayemogo v prestuplenii, v druguyu stranu ili shtat

Примеры предложений

The extradition of the suspect was delayed due to legal issues.

Экстрадиция подозреваемого была задержана из-за юридических проблем.
Ekstraditsiya podozrevaemogo byla zaderzhana iz-za yuridicheskikh problem.

Синонимы

deportation, surrender, handover, transfer

Антонимы

protection, asylum

Коллокации

extradition treaty, extradition process, demand extradition
